"Mondio Ring translates into "World Ring". It is a combination of the French Ring Sport, the Belgian Ring Sport, Dutch KNPV, and German Schutzhund. It is an international protection sport developed in the late 1980s by representatives from every major participating country. The intent behind the formation of the sport was to provide an international competition that combined the best of each country's existing traditions. Titles awarded in Mondio Ring are internationally recognized"
